One killed in crash on Highway 101 in San Francisco

The California Highway Patrol is reporting that one person was lethally injured today in a car crash on south bound state Highway 101 in San Francisco.

According to the CHP, collide occurred at 2:30 p.m. on southbound state Highway 101 at northbound Interstate Highway 280. The crash concerned a silver sport utility motor vehicle and a tanker truck.

The CHP reported that two people mixed up in the crash were evicted from a vehicle, though which vehicle each was ejected from was unclear.

According to the CHP, one person mixed up in the crash was taken to San Francisco General Hospital where they were later marked dead.

The CHP issued a Sig-Alert for the highway at 2:43 p.m. It was afterward lifted at 3:44 P.M.
